Metuchen lost against Edison back in May of 2016, and unfortunately they wound up with the same result on Tuesday. The Bulldogs fell just short of the Eagles by a score of 4-3. The Bulldogs have now taken an 'L' in back-to-back games.
Metuchen saw six different players step up and record at least one hit. One of them was Sean Dereka, who went 2-for-3 with two RBI.
Metuchen's loss dropped their record down to 13-5. As for Edison, the win was the third in a row for them, bringing their record up to 9-11.
Metuchen has already played their next game, a 7-2 defeat against Monroe Township on the 8th. As for Edison, they also didn't take long to hit the field again: they've already played their next contest, a 4-0 victory against Sayreville on the 8th.
